					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/35000/35548_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Tokyo Xtreme Racer DRIFT 2 has shipped for the PS2. The game tasks you with earning yourself the rank of the best drifter in the mountain roads of Japan, including Hakone, Niko, Haruna and Akagi, all laser-scanned to keep the perfectionist drifters happy. With 180 licensed cars and both on- and off-road races, the game sounds like it should be fun. And, at a low-low price of $15, why not give it a shot?&lt;br/&gt;</description>

					    			<description>&lt;img src="http://m2.n4g.com/8/News/24000/24172_hs.jpg" /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Today Crave Entertainment announced the next entry in its street racing series, Tokyo Xtreme Racer DRIFT 2 for the PlayStation 2. The reigning drift champion has gone missing -- that means the tournament crown is up for grabs. Now&#039;s your chance to race, grind, and drift your way to the top. 
 &lt;br&gt; 
 &lt;br&gt; DRIFT 2 will send you racing through the mountains of Japan -- Hakone, Niko, Haruna, and Akagi -- all faithfully recreated to maintain every tight twist and hazardous turn. Enter your car in sanctioned races for money by day, and by night go under the radar to crush your opponents.&lt;br/&gt;</description>
